Whilst the majority of elite athletes within Australia will be on scholarship within the Australian Institute of Sport or the network of state institutes and academies of sport, there are many athletes that may fall outside of this cohort. The following strategies are therefore suggested for identifying elite athletes studying at universities within Australia.
For athletes to access the support identified within the guiding principles outlined above, they must be identified and recognised by one of the following organisations as an elite athlete:
- Australian Institute of Sport
- State Institutes or Academies of Sport (e.g. New South Wales Institute of Sport, NSWIS)
- AFL Players’ Association
- Australian Cricketers’ Association
- Rugby Union Players’ Association
- Rugby League Professionals’ Association
- Australian Professional Footballers’ Association
- National senior squad members from Athlete Career Education (ACE) supported sports
If an athlete falls outside of these organisations, they may submit an application for consideration to the University. The National CACE manager will act as a representative from the Australian Sports Commission to investigate, verify and make a recommendation to the University. Please note that this verification process can take up to four weeks.

NSWIS athletes
Organise a meeting with Athlete Career, Education & Professional Development (ACE/PD) Consultant. The ACE/PD Unit assists athletes to achieve their sporting objectives. ACE/PD provides individualised career planning, resume building, interview skills, assistance with study options, timetabling and support in various areas of professional development including off-field life skills, nutrition, media skills and money matters.
Other athletes
Organise a meeting with the University Elite Athlete Support Officer. The University Elite Athlete Support Officer (EASO) supports elite student-athletes within the University, including;
- Advice and guidance to student-athletes on academic planning
- Support in negotiating necessary flexibility to meet academic requirements
- Advocacy for the student-athlete within the university environment
- Support in negotiating and/or implementing student cross institutional study or credit transfer arrangements
- Provision of advice and support to local Athlete Career & Education Adviser or related personnel
